Hi Andy, have you and Debbie looked in the error log report? is that any good in understanding what's going on. its in the start menu under "help and Support" then can tab down to the link (if you the layout isn't set in classic view) "use tools to view you computer's information and diagnose problems". in that... you then have a list on the left, in that list, go to Advanced systems information. then, after that, go into the right pain view and select the link "view error log". not very easy to understand the logs but look for the date that your crash happened, get jaws etc. to read the log. maybe copy and past it here. it might help.
